School Closing Procedures  
wind

Detailed below is the school district's operational plan for closing schools and administrative offices during inclement weather conditions. The Division Superintendent and designated staff personnel will assess weather and travel conditions prior to 5:00 a.m.  When a decision is made to close or delay schools for the day, parents and staff will now be notified by phone through our Parent Notification System.  Local television and radio stations will also be notified by 5:30 a.m. to request that one of the following announcements be made:

  1. "Portsmouth Public Schools and administrative offices will be closed today."
  2. "Portsmouth Public Schools will be closed today; twelve month employees will report to work."
  3. "Portsmouth Public Schools and administrative offices will have a delayed opening of __ hour(s)."

Under the first statement, only emergency personnel (those individuals previously advised) will report to work. Under the second notice, only twelve month employees will report to work at the normal time, unless the announcement specifically states that a delayed reporting time has been established. Under the third broadcast, a delayed opening will apply to all employees. We will notify the following television and radio stations:

Special Notation

In the onset of severe weather during school hours, the Superintendent will make a decision regarding the early dismissal of schools. If schools are closed because of emergency weather conditions, the normal order of dismissal will prevail. The instructional calendar can accommodate up to two (2) days of school closings due to inclement weather, as required. If schools are closed for more than two (2) days, days to be used as make-up days are designated by an asterisk (*) on the  2012-2013 Calendar  and will be used in the order of occurrence. If necessary the final exam and graduation schedules will be adjusted by the Department of Curriculum and Instruction .
